 Diet Helps You Resist against Fatigue
  • Diet Helps You Resist against Fatigue
  • After a sleepless night, you may always have a strong desire to drink a large cup of coffee to resist against the fatigue. But do you know there are also other healthy ways to help refresh your mind? In fact, if you pay more attention to daily diet, you can also achieve the anti-fatigue purpose.

    First of all, drink plenty of water, so as to keep up your spirit.
    Two-thirds of the human body is made of water, and many of the basic functions of human body are dependent on water. As a result, there is a saying that "fatigue is the highest signal of dehydration". Drinking a large glass of water every morning not only can help keep the water in the body, but also can promote metabolism.

    Secondly, eat more foods rich in , which can keep you energetic.
    Magnesium is a kind of essential mineral for the production of energy. As a result, if you take in a little more magnesium, it can help refresh your mind. Nuts and seeds, green leafy vegetables such as beets and spinach are rich in magnesium. And do not ignore the bean curd, which also contains a large number of magnesium.

    Thirdly, eat more , so as to make you full of vitality.
    There are a lot of foods containing inulin. This ingredient is naturally present in wheat, garlic, onion, ginger, and so on. Inulin not only can bring you a satiety feeling, but also can help to maintain the body in a healthy state. In addition, it can also promote the absorption of iron by the body. As a result, it can effectively prevent anemia.

    Fourthly, choose whole grains, which can help to maintain the stability of your emotion.
    Carbohydrates are the main source of energy for the brain. But when the carbohydrates provide energy for the brain, it would also slowly consume the energy at the same time. By maintaining the level of blood sugar, these carbohydrates can help to maintain the stability of emotion, and make people sleep better. Whole grains such as sweet potato and oatmeal contain a large number of carbohydrates.

    Fifthly, take in more foods containing plenty of protein, which can effectively resist against depression.
    Protein not only is the basic component of the muscle, but also contains plenty of tryptophan, which has a significant impact on neurotransmitters and can help to maintain the sensitivity of the brain.
